Game Recap: Women's Basketball | | Ray Fink, NU Sports Information

Bushnell Holds Off Eagles

KIRKLAND – Northwest's late rally came up short in a 66-60 loss to Bushnell on Saturday.
 
The Eagles trailed 35-34 at the half but Bushnell came out of the lockers strong and had a 53-44 cushion heading into the fourth quarter. The Beacons got their biggest lead, 60-44, after shutting out the Eagles for the first four minutes of the fourth quarter.
 
From there, NU steadily whittled away at the deficit and put together a 15-2 run. Maria Arroyo Sanchez hit a jumper with 32 seconds left to cut the lead to 62-59. Kylie Lunday had six points and Arroyo and Maya Duchesne had four each in the run.
 
Bushnell staved off the Eagles from the free throw line from there and claimed the win.
 
"We're learning," said NU Head Coach Ken Crawford. "We talked last night about learning and we're still learning. We have to figure out how to come out in the second half with more consistency. If we can figure that out, we'll be okay. The group that was in at the end of the game played with great energy and I was proud of their effort."
 
DuChesne finished with a game-high 20 points with Lunday adding 11 points and six rebounds. Morgan Marshall led the team with six rebounds and Kyrin Baklund added five assists. DuChesne and Katie Fleming had three steals apiece.
 
Aspen Slifka led the Beacons with 16 points with Bella Pedrojetti getting 15. Kalina Rojas pulled down nine rebounds.
 
The Eagles return to action Jan. 6-7 with road games at Eastern Oregon and College of Idaho, respectively.
